Transforming cultural perception and personal understanding of anxiety, Sarah Wilson treats the mental health condition as a powerful spiritual teacher to deepen lives. Upon discovery of the Chinese proverb that “to conquer a beast, you must first make it beautiful”, Wilson experienced a moment of enlightenment that would define her understanding of anxiety and equip her with a new coping strategy. This volume tracks Wilson’s quest to make peace with her lifetime companion, learning to see it as a road map, rather than an antagonist. With intensive focus and investigatory skills, Wilson examines the triggers and treatments, the fashions and fads. She reads widely and interviews fellow sufferers, mental health experts, philosophers, and even the Dalai Lama, processing all she learns through the prism of her own experiences. Pulling at the thread of accepted definitions of anxiety, she unravels the notion that it is a difficult, dangerous disease that must be medicated into submission, and re-frames it as a state of yearning that will lead us closer to what really matters. Practical and poetic, wise and funny, this small volume has a big heart. Hardcover; 2018, Dey Street Books.
